Archiving is a feature which allows the saving of video clips outside of retention while utilizing the Eagle Eye Cloud VMS’ robust and redundant cloud storage. The “Archive” is represented in directory format where folders and files can be organized and optionally shared via a secure link to anyone without requiring a user login. The secure links can be revoked anytime. Any files and folders that are shared are clearly marked within the Archive.

From the History Browser, “Save” will offer the option to “Archive” or “Download” the video which can be full resolution video, preview timelapse video, or a bundle of both.
Each Eagle Eye account is granted 5 GB (Gigabytes) of cloud storage which can be used to archive not only video files from the Eagle Eye VMS, but other files as well. For example, PDFs, Word documents, photos, and video may be uploaded. This will enable the gathering of all files for incident management and keeping them safely secured.
The Archive feature can be enabled for any Eagle Eye account by request via our support team.
